Property Details:

Accommodation comprises entrance hall with deep inbuilt storage, leading into the bright and spacious, open plan dual aspect reception/kitchen with direct access onto the delightful sunny south-west facing private balcony and ample space for both relaxing and dining.
The kitchen area comprises a modern range of matching white fronted wall and base units with work surfaces incorporating inset sink unit, induction hob with overhead extractor, double wall mounted electric oven, and further space for appliances. There is a well sized double bedroom, with inbuilt wardrobe, plus a stylish bathroom with white three piece suite and elegant tiling.

The property is enviably located within easy access of Rotherhithe, Surrey Quays and Canada Water stations, each providing unrivalled connections into Central London, Canary Wharf and the City. London Bridge is also within walking distance, with Canary Wharf alternatively accessible by ferry. There are a variety of local shops and amenities close-by, with Stave Hill Ecological Park literally on the doorstep.
